Output 6d8627622916ad1a615c1848fb068e1a4f134ecb631b9ce700c570c4b29ae378:1

value
17063924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b0fb1bdb2c0092fda97c52c8a18ab541d218321 OP_EQUAL
address
3FpuTjgCS7PHVeQRmk3DUpW9jFotbwVoqd
transaction
6d8627622916ad1a615c1848fb068e1a4f134ecb631b9ce700c570c4b29ae378
spent
true